This and the Kudalari condo case are good examples of why developers tend to shun redeveloping private projects. Our law still states that 100% agreement is required in order for redevelopment on an old project to proceed. Even the HBA insists on this.

Govt flats, on the other hand, don't have such requirements as all of the residents living there are renters and not owners. The redevelopment of the Sri Pahang flats by SuezCap into Bangsar HillPark is one example, followed by SP Setia's redevelopment of the Jln Ikan Emas flats in Cheras, which I believe haven't taken off yet as I haven't heard much about it after the announcement a few years ago after a deal was inked between DBKL and the former.
